RSPH Medical Aesthetics Certificate: Understanding the safe use of botulinum toxin in cosmetic procedures
Level 4 Ref. Q000101
The use of botulinum toxin in cosmetic procedures requires highly specialist knowledge to keep patients safe. Our qualification will ensure that as a suitably qualified individual, you have the required knowledge and understanding to be able to perform botulinum toxin cosmetic procedures safely and to required standards.

WHat is the safe use of botulinum toxin?
All botulinum toxins are prescription-only medicines and can only be prescribed by doctors, dentists and by nurses and pharmacists with the prescribing qualification, following a face-to-face assessment and consultation with the qualified prescriber. If you work in one of these roles, this qualification will underpin the theoretical knowledge required of these professionals to consult, prescribe and administer treatments with botulinum toxin and manage any of the associated complications and adverse reactions to the treatments.
The qualification fully maps to Competency standard – Provide chemical denervation treatment with botulinum toxin published by the Qualifications Council for Cosmetic Procedures.
Who is this qualification for?
If you are a practicing medical doctor, dentist, nurse or pharmacist with a relevant prescribing qualification, this qualification will enable you to meet official required standards for administering botulinum toxin.
Key skills
By completing this qualification, you will come away with practical, actionable understanding of the facts and procedures of administering botulinum toxin safely, including:
- The properties, uses, preparation and application of botulinum toxin in cosmetic procedures
- The importance of human anatomy and ageing in relation to botulinum toxin treatments and the management of complications
- How to assess patients presenting for cosmetic procedures with botulinum toxin
- Understand procedures for the treatment of patients with dermal fillers and the management of complications
- Understand legislative and ethical requirements relevant to treatment of patients with botulinum toxin
